From cc436d5d95af1aff9d486ce25f7965d159f871bb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Vadim Tryshev Date: Tue, 11 Aug 2015 16:21:04 -0700 Subject: Fixing crash upon cancellation of an accessible drag. This fixes perhaps an old bug. If we started an accessible drag for an only item on a page, then uninstalled the app while dragging, the page was removed without unsetting its accessibility delegate. Later, the system asks the delegate to do something, but the drag is over, and some pointers are null, so everything crashes. Fixing this.
